Two cahrges are placed on the x-axis charge Q1 at x =0 and charge Q2 at x = 4.0m. The total electric field due to both charges is 6.5N/C [Right] at x = 6.0m, and 9.0N/c [left] at x = 2.0m. Whar are the values for Q1 and Q2?
